Meat of chickens, fresh or chilled — Emissions (CO2eq) in Nigeria
Nigeria: Meat of chickens, fresh or chilled — Emissions (CO2eq) was 410.84 kt in 2023. ◆ Volatile
Meat of chickens, fresh or chilled — Emissions (CO2eq) in Nigeria, 1961–2023
Source: Food and Agriculture Organization of the United Nations. Measured in kt.
Analysis
Nigeria recorded 410.84 kt for meat of chickens, fresh or chilled — emissions (co2eq) in 2023.
That represents a change of down 18.3% on the previous year and up 80.6% over five years.
Over the whole period, meat of chickens, fresh or chilled — emissions (co2eq) in Nigeria peaked at 502.76 kt in 2022 and was at its lowest, 0 kt, in 2013.
That places Nigeria 30th out of 193 countries with data for 2023, putting it in the top quarter.
The series is highly variable year to year, so single readings are best treated with caution.

About this data
The FAOSTAT domain on Emissions intensities contains analytical data on the intensity of greenhouse gas (GHG) emissions by agricultural commodity. This indicator is defined as greenhouse gas emissions per kg of product. Data are available for a set of agricultural commodities (e.g. rice and other cereals, meat, milk, eggs), by country, with global coverage.
